Web4 dec. 2024 · How do I report a RIDDOR incident? Depending on the circumstances, the responsible person has a few options when reporting a RIDDOR incident. A report can be submitted either online or by telephone. #1. Online RIDDOR reporting If you are going to report online, you will need to go to the HSE RIDDOR Reporting Page. This is most easily done by … listing your businessWeb14 jun. 2024 · All incidents can be reported online through the HSE website. They also have a telephone service available for reporting fatal, specified, and major incidents only. This can't be used for other types of RIDDOR reports.
